MENOMONIE (October 11, 2021) - After a slow start to the season, UW-Stout's Overwatch team captured their fourth consecutive win Monday night.
Overwatch got a clean 3-0 win over Kansas Wesleyan Monday, keeping their hopes for a top three spot. The Blue Devils' main tank player, junior
Noah Braun had a solid performance, earning MVP honors from coach
Tobey Riedmann.
Overwatch started their four-match winning streak last Monday with a 3-1 win over Missouri Baptist. This weekend, they picked up an easy win via forfeit over the United States Air Force Academy in tournament play, then defeated Dakota Wesleyan, 2-0, in another tournament match Sunday.
The Rocket League had a rough weekend, then ran into their toughest oppenent of the NACE season, falling ot the University of Missourt Mizzou Esports team, 3-0, the team's first NACE loss of the season.
"Mizzou is the best in their division for a reason," said Rocket League coach
Kyle Gabel.
Rocket League went 3-2 over the weekend in tournament play, but did get a meaure of revenge with a 2-0 win over Purdue-Fort Wayne, a team that had beaten Stout twice the previous weekend.
The Blue Devils lost 2-0 to Ohio State, then picked up a 2-0 win over Rochester Institute of Technology and a 2-1 win over Clemson Orange. The weekend ended with a 2-0 loss to Syracuse.
